The Actual Cost of Direct Labor Per Hour Is $15

question 28

Multiple Choice

The actual cost of direct labor per hour is $15.20 and the standard cost of direct labor per hour is $14.00.One and a half standard direct labor hours are allowed per finished unit.During the current period,500 finished goods were produced using 2,050 direct labor hours.How much is the direct labor efficiency variance?

Definitions:

Brain Activity

The functioning of the brain, involving complex interactions between neurons and neural circuits to process information, regulate bodily functions, and produce behavior.

Midbrain

The middle part of the brainstem playing an important role in vision, hearing, motor control, sleep/wake, arousal (alertness), and temperature regulation.
